Dussehra


This year, Dussehra was celebrated on Thursday, 2nd October 2025. Shraddhavans gathered at Shree Harigurugram for the Vijay Upasana. Their hearts overflowed with joy when Sadguru Shree Aniruddha Bapu arrived and delivered the Pitruvachan, illuminating the essence of Seemollanghan - expanding one’s boundaries—and emphasising the profound importance of the Bhakti Marg.

Shree Dhanalakshmi–Shree Yantra & Dhanvantari Pujan
(Celebrated on the Auspicious Occasion of Dhanatrayodashi)


On the auspicious day of Dhanatrayodashi, Shraddhavans performed the Dhanalakshmi Poojan, worshipping Shree Mahalakshmi — the divine bestower of all forms of wealth — through the sacred Shree Yantra Poojan. Under the loving guidance of Sadguru Aniruddha Bapu, devotees performed this poojan with prayers for health, happiness, and lasting prosperity. 

As per the resolve of Sadguru Shree Aniruddha Bapu, the Mahapujan of Bhagwan Dhanvantari — the divine physician who safeguards physical, mental, and spiritual health — was also performed from this year onwards on this auspicious day. 

The day also featured the chanting of the Bhagwan Dhanvantari Mantra and a beautiful, devotional Palkhi procession. 

Sadguru Aniruddha Bapu urged all Shraddhavans to seek Bhagwan Dhanvantari’s blessings for good health, healing, and divine protection in these challenging times of Kaliyug.

Shree Yantra Poojan & Darshan 

The Shree Yantra is revered as the sacred abode of Shree Vidya, the Aadimata Jagadamba. On the auspicious day of Dhanatrayodashi, devotees are blessed with the unique opportunity to receive the grace of both Aadimata Mahalakshmi and Shree Lakshmi through the Darshan and Poojan of the Shree Yantra. 

For the benefit of Shraddhavans, both the two-dimensional and three-dimensional forms of the Shree Yantra are made available for Darshan and worship.

 

 

 

 


Shree Aniruddha Chalisa Pathan


Every year, the sacred Shree Aniruddha Chalisa Pathan is held at Shree Harigurugram as a heartfelt expression of gratitude and devotion towards Sadguru Aniruddha Bapu for his boundless grace and love. Shraddhavans participate with immense zeal and devotion, immersing themselves in the soulful vibrations of the chanting. 
 
This year, the Pathan was held from 9:00 AM to 9:00 PM at Shree Harigurugram (New English School, Near Kherwadi Police Station, Bandra East) on 25th October 2025. Devotees joined the event in large numbers and experienced the blessings and positive energy of this collective chanting.

“Aniruddha Dham Prathisthapana Sohala” Purvarang


The Kshetrashuddhi–Kshetrapooja rituals, forming part of the “Purvarang” segment of the Shree Aniruddha Dham Prathisthapana Sohala, commenced on Tuesday, 28th October 2025, and concluded on Wednesday, 5th November 2025 — the auspicious occasion of Kartik Pournima (Aniruddha Pournima) — with complete Vedic procedures. 

Shraddhavans experienced the sanctity and grandeur of this auspicious event through the live streaming of the ceremony. Witnessing the tremendous enthusiasm and joy surrounding this sacred occasion, Sadguru Shree Aniruddha opened the ceremony to all Shraddhavans from 29th October 2025. 

From then on, Shraddhavans participated in the ceremony with heartfelt love, devotion, and discipline. 

Following the overwhelming response to the Shree Aniruddha Dham Prathisthapana Sohala, a joyous announcement awaited everyone at the conclusion of the event. By the boundless grace of Sadguru Shree Aniruddha Bapu, the doors of  Shree Purushartha Aniruddha Dham were opened to all Shraddhavans for Darshan from that very day onward.

Disaster Management Training Conducted by Sanyukt Prashikshan Kendra, Gargoti, Kolhapur

A Disaster Management training program was organised by the Sanyukt Prashikshan Kendra, Gargoti, Kolhapur. Upon the centre’s request, Aniruddha’s Academy of Disaster Management provided training on key aspects of Disaster Management. 

A total of 25 trainees from various districts participated in the program held on 15th October 2025. The training aimed to enhance their understanding and preparedness for managing emergencies effectively.

 

 

 

 


Pulse Polio Seva

Trained volunteers of Aniruddha’s Academy of Disaster Management assisted the Municipal Corporation of Greater Mumbai (MCGM) in the Pulse Polio Drive conducted on Sunday, 12th October 2025, at G/North Ward, H/West Ward, and K/East Ward. 

The details of volunteer participation are as follows: 

A total of 37 Disaster Management Volunteers participated in the Pulse Polio Drive across these three wards. The seva was successfully completed with active participation and discipline from all volunteers.
